France Hardware : Forums de discussion
Retrouvez les prix près de chez vous :  
Index du forum | Liste des membres | Liste des groupes | Inscription | F-A-Q | Recherche
Pseudo :    Password :     
23 531 membres enregistrés - 1 911 449 posts - 98 966 topics
Index des forums FH  | Index des forums DegroupNews
      Programmation
           Interface FTP par PHP: qui veut tester ?
35 connectés(record : 272 le 28 octobre 2008 - 04 h 23)

Vous devez vous connecter pour répondre au topic.
1,2,3,4,5,6 | Suivant
Interface FTP par PHP: qui veut tester ?

al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 22 octobre 2003 - 03 h 39 m 31 s
Bonjour. Je viens de dévolopper une interface FTP par PHP (surtt pour pouvoir faire des uploads à partir du campus!!) et je voudrais bien qu'il y ait des gens qui essayent pour me dire les problème et/ou améloirations que l'on peut y apporter...

C'est à l'adresse http://myftp.alishomepage.com/

Merci d'avance...

EDIT: en effet je veux bien partager mon code MAIS à cause du nombre d'incantations ça fait couiller tout le design du forum... Donc ceux qui veulent avoir le code du script peuvent me contacter sans pb

EDIT 2: j'ai modifié le script ET DONC vous pouvez télécharger le code source en utilisant le lien tout en bas de toutes les pages ... en effet ça va à l'adresse http://www.alishomepage.com/FTP/?do=getSource

EDIT 3: si vous prenez les sources PENSER AUSSI que les images de "folder" et "file" ne sont PAS inclus dans la source... Donc faudra ou les prendre de chez moi ou les redessiner (vous pouvez les nommer comme vous voulezi référez-vous au script PHP!)

EDIT 4: le script en source aussi bien qu'en usage est en anglais... Je pense pas que j'en ferai une VF (mais on verra)

EDIT 5: maintenant (25.10.2003) j'ai ABUSÉ carrément et donc le script accepte des username & password contenant des ", et peut même créer des fichiers, aller dans les classeurs, ... contenant ce super caractère spécial ... ou encore par exemple un classeur qui s'apelle <script>window.alert('boo')</script> est affiché correctement ds le bar d'infos

EDIT 6: le script est maintenant parfaitement TRILINGUE :D

EDIT 7: et maintenant, on peut avoir un mode "détaillé" si on préfère!! ... on n'arrête pas le progrès :wink:

EDIT 8: le script est maintenant capable de vous avertir et de prendre les bons pas quand par exemple le tableu n'existe pas, etc.

EDIT 9: on a droit au choix du port, et aussi la taille du code a été réduite (en mettant des choses en commun -dans les langues- qu'une seule fois) (ce qui facilitera aussi le boulot des gens qui veulent traduire)

EDIT 10: plein de nouveatés: integration avec le ZIP2FTP, plus besoin de register_globals, envoi des pages en les compressant avec ZIP, ... Ça devient maintenant intéressant pour plein d'autres choses que du FTP aussi!!

EDIT 11: une nouvelle (et meilleure) methode pour vérifier l'integrité du tableau FTP, et possiblité de changer le mode de visualisation "on the fly"

EDIT 12: création automatique des bases de données (quand besoin est), un anti-XSS plus explicit (et court surtout!) ainsi qu'une amélioration de la compatilibité d'une non-register_globals et les uploads... Nickel

EDIT 13: version avec les sessions PHP disponible :) [ http://myftp.alishomepage.com/session.php ]

EDIT 14: l'effaceur résursif de classeurs a été ajouté ... on peut enfin effacer les classeurs qui ne sont pas vides (et avec des warnings avant d'effacer un fichier ou classeur)

EDIT 15: modification des droits maintenant possible :) Par contre, il faut PHP5 (donc voir http://myftp.alishomepage.com/index.php5 et http://myftp.alishomepage.com/session.php5 )

EDIT 16: mise à jour de la présentation (avec donc un redesign complet du code et de sa vue extérieure) ... jetez un oeil pour voir si ça marche bien, moi je crois que c'est le cas pour IE, Mozilla, Konqueror et Opera (versions plus ou moins actuels). Ça reste bien sûr toujours et encore open source

EDIT 17: mise à jour: on peut maintenant avoir le mode de vue "détaillé" pour le listing :)

@


Message édité 10 fois, la dernière par alitokmen le 02 avril 2006 - 15 h 17.

S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


kha
Google is your best friend

Messages : 1 235
Inscrit le 01/03/02
Ville : Montreal
Non connecté
  Posté le 22 octobre 2003 - 10 h 20 m 53 s
Je l'ai un peu testée sur ton site...

Super !





iraysyvalo
-

Messages : 9 647
Inscrit le 19/11/02
Ville : Lyon
Non connecté
  Posté le 22 octobre 2003 - 10 h 37 m 39 s
Ton site est cool Ali. Bon j'suis passe par le ftp mais j'vois pas trop koi tester. Si, un go! sans mot de passe me dit d'aller voir ailleurs :wink: c'est deja bien.

Sinon, j'aime pas trop l'utilisation de frames sur le reste. En particulier, ca me bousille mes autres onglets apres et c'est chiant pour la navigation.

J'ai pas trouve le photoshare ?? ou est-ce la meme chose que le photoserve ??




Pour un ban rapide et garanti sur ce forum, argumentez vos posts, dites simplement la verite, parlez de la realite et les leche-culs d'un cote et les maniaques du ban de l'autre se feront un plaisir de vous envoyer au purgatoire aussi sec.


al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 22 octobre 2003 - 12 h 51 m 59 s
Deja MERCI POUR VOS FELICITATIONS :D


Le 22/10/2003 à 10h37 , iraysyvalo a écrit:
Ton site est cool Ali. Bon j'suis passe par le ftp mais j'vois pas trop koi tester. Si, un go! sans mot de passe me dit d'aller voir ailleurs :wink: c'est deja bien.

Sinon, j'aime pas trop l'utilisation de frames sur le reste. En particulier, ca me bousille mes autres onglets apres et c'est chiant pour la navigation.

J'ai pas trouve le photoshare ?? ou est-ce la meme chose que le photoserve ??


mais y'a pas de frames sur ce truc!!! que des tableaux!!

(mais bon la couille que ca faut si tu peux mettre un shot c excellent je corrigerai comme ca)

Photoserve: http://photoserve.alishomepage.com
Photoshare: http://photoshare.alishomepage.com



S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 22 octobre 2003 - 12 h 54 m 17 s
Le truc en effet avec photoserve et photoshare c que photoserve change a chaque visite les photos affiches pour les "classeurs" et photoshare calcule automatiquement les thumbnails des images... voila voila...

@



S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


iraysyvalo
-

Messages : 9 647
Inscrit le 19/11/02
Ville : Lyon
Non connecté
  Posté le 22 octobre 2003 - 14 h 49 m 59 s

La couille Ali, c'est que la par exemple, il faut que je defile tout a droite avant de pouvoir taper ce message !!

Et encore plus a droite pour appuyer sur envoi !

Et en fait c'est arrive apres que je suis passe par chez toi :(
La barre de defilement est tout de suite apparue apres alors que sur RAH normalement, elle y est pas.
Il faut que je repasse par l'accueil du forum pour tout remettre en place.
Mais des que je reviens sur ce topic, vu qu'il y a mon premier msg que j'ai tape en revenant de chez toi qui merde, il me remet la barre de defilement et tout va a droite !

Je pense que tu changes qqpart les reglages des navigateurs visiteurs (ce qui est mal) ...




Pour un ban rapide et garanti sur ce forum, argumentez vos posts, dites simplement la verite, parlez de la realite et les leche-culs d'un cote et les maniaques du ban de l'autre se feront un plaisir de vous envoyer au purgatoire aussi sec.


al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 22 octobre 2003 - 21 h 28 m 03 s
ah ok en fait c t que mon code utilisait trop d'incantations dc la page devenait trop longue!!

donc j'ai enlevé mon code source du forum... si vous le voulez je peux vous filer à tt moment :D



S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


waouf


Messages : 469
Inscrit le 18/12/01
Ville : Caluire
Non connecté
  Posté le 23 octobre 2003 - 10 h 46 m 08 s
heu... j'espère que tu ne conserves pas les logs de connexion quane même :D




Woofy
Pour les bons tuyaux me demander

Messages : 26 543
Inscrit le 11/01/02
Ville : Lyon
Non connecté
  Posté le 23 octobre 2003 - 11 h 43 m 00 s
:hello: Je veut bien ton code ali!

florian.nicolais arobase etu.univ-savoie.fr



:smileymouth: Totalement inutile, donc completement indispensable :smileymouth:

:sms:


iraysyvalo
-

Messages : 9 647
Inscrit le 19/11/02
Ville : Lyon
Non connecté
  Posté le 23 octobre 2003 - 14 h 48 m 05 s

Le 22/10/2003 à 21h28 , alitokmen a écrit:
ah ok en fait c t que mon code utilisait trop d'incantations dc la page devenait trop longue!!

donc j'ai enlevé mon code source du forum... si vous le voulez je peux vous filer à tt moment :D



Heu .... ah tu penses que ca venait pas de ton site mais du source qui etait ici ?

J'vois pas trop la difference entre photoshare et serve en fait .. les photos sont bonnes en tout cas :)




Pour un ban rapide et garanti sur ce forum, argumentez vos posts, dites simplement la verite, parlez de la realite et les leche-culs d'un cote et les maniaques du ban de l'autre se feront un plaisir de vous envoyer au purgatoire aussi sec.


TorTue
"Je sais que je ne sais rien."

Messages : 2 138
Inscrit le 21/05/02
Ville : Saint Martin en Haut (69)
Non connecté
  Posté le 23 octobre 2003 - 21 h 33 m 39 s
Bravo pour ces sources ! :jap:



http://www.les5elements.com/

al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 23 octobre 2003 - 23 h 15 m 27 s

Le 23/10/2003 à 14h48 , iraysyvalo a écrit:

Le 22/10/2003 à 21h28 , alitokmen a écrit:
ah ok en fait c t que mon code utilisait trop d'incantations dc la page devenait trop longue!!

donc j'ai enlevé mon code source du forum... si vous le voulez je peux vous filer à tt moment :D



Heu .... ah tu penses que ca venait pas de ton site mais du source qui etait ici ?

J'vois pas trop la difference entre photoshare et serve en fait .. les photos sont bonnes en tout cas :)


Ba photoserve c moi qui fais le contenu... Et phoroshare c les gens qui uploadent ce qu'il veulent :D



S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


grabber
Coordinateur
MacBook Pro Powered

Messages : 8 675
Inscrit le 06/03/02
Ville : Angers
Non connecté
  Posté le 24 octobre 2003 - 13 h 48 m 35 s
hello ali,

il est bien ton script :jap: rien de spe a dire sauf que personnellement, je prefererais un affichage ligne par ligne comme dans un ftp classique. je trouve qu'il y a trop de blanc et qu'on scroll trop. en plus, le fait de faire plusieurs td ds le meme tr fait que lorsque le nom du fichier est long, on en voit qu'un bout :(

voila, c juste une histoire de presentation en fait :jap: sinon, pour le code, j'ai regarde, c'est propre et en plus c vraiment cool de mettre les sources a dispo 8) merci :hello:



:firefox:

iraysyvalo
-

Messages : 9 647
Inscrit le 19/11/02
Ville : Lyon
Non connecté
  Posté le 24 octobre 2003 - 14 h 03 m 01 s

Y a un code d'essai ou pas ? anonymous marche ? C'est koi un FTP passif ?




Pour un ban rapide et garanti sur ce forum, argumentez vos posts, dites simplement la verite, parlez de la realite et les leche-culs d'un cote et les maniaques du ban de l'autre se feront un plaisir de vous envoyer au purgatoire aussi sec.


farfaillou
BDS Ergien...

Messages : 1 748
Inscrit le 17/11/02
Ville : gre
Non connecté
  Posté le 25 octobre 2003 - 00 h 23 m 10 s
ca a l'air vraimment bien... je vais vite regarder les sources... juste une question niveau sécurité, ya pas de risque de faire choper son login+pswd ?? disons pas plus de risque qu'avec un client ftp classic??

ou alors tu fais une mega base de données avec les login de tout le monde :D
en tout c du bo boulot :yep:




Petit_PimoOosE
rsqrtps & pshufb

Messages : 4 617
Inscrit le 15/06/03
Ville : Montréal
Non connecté
  Posté le 25 octobre 2003 - 04 h 46 m 27 s
pour le chopage de mot de passe, à moins de faire du rsa ou n,importe quel autre encryptage, je pense que c'est auss vulnérable que tout autre site.

sinon moi je trouve l'interface sympa, pas encore vu le source...
et si c'est pas flemme que tu ne traduis pas , moi je veux bien le faire !!! toujours volontaire pour franciser.



Huile de fraise.

al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 25 octobre 2003 - 05 h 25 m 26 s

Le 25/10/2003 à 00h23 , farfaillou a écrit:
ca a l'air vraimment bien... je vais vite regarder les sources... juste une question niveau sécurité, ya pas de risque de faire choper son login+pswd ?? disons pas plus de risque qu'avec un client ftp classic??

ou alors tu fais une mega base de données avec les login de tout le monde :D
en tout c du bo boulot :yep:



comme je l'ai dit sur la page d'acceuil: si vous ne faites pas "disconnect" une fois votre truc terminé, les infos de session sont gardés ds la base de données... donc... ça crée qd même un petit souci de sécurité :roll:


Le 25/10/2003 à 04h46 , Petit_PimoOosE a écrit:
pour le chopage de mot de passe, à moins de faire du rsa ou n,importe quel autre encryptage, je pense que c'est auss vulnérable que tout autre site.

sinon moi je trouve l'interface sympa, pas encore vu le source...
et si c'est pas flemme que tu ne traduis pas , moi je veux bien le faire !!! toujours volontaire pour franciser.



ba tu peux prendre le code source, traduire et/ou modifier puis le mettre oy tu veux (mais bon gardes qd même qqpart l'info "fait à l'origine par un gars qui s'apelle ali") :D


Le 24/10/2003 à 14h03 , iraysyvalo a écrit:

Y a un code d'essai ou pas ? anonymous marche ? C'est koi un FTP passif ?


pour essayer tu peux par exemple te connecter sur le FTP que tu veux, ou encore sur ma machine (mycomputer.alishomepage.com)

sinon FTP passif c tt simplement un mode ds lequel les transferts se font par un système de port dynamic... juste pr pouvoir passer à tyravers de certains firewall et proxy; et aussi y'a certaines serveurs qui marchent seulmt en actif et d'autres seulmt en passif

aussi: même si tu te logges en anonymous faut rentrer un mot de passe...




S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


iraysyvalo
-

Messages : 9 647
Inscrit le 19/11/02
Ville : Lyon
Non connecté
  Posté le 25 octobre 2003 - 14 h 56 m 07 s

Put**, j'avais rien capte ....

En fait c'est une interface pour n'importe quel FTP ton truc .. j'pensais que c'etait seulement pour rentrer chez toi :Pt1cable:

J'ai vraiment fume j'crois, j'ai rien compris a ce que tu as dit, mea culpa !




Pour un ban rapide et garanti sur ce forum, argumentez vos posts, dites simplement la verite, parlez de la realite et les leche-culs d'un cote et les maniaques du ban de l'autre se feront un plaisir de vous envoyer au purgatoire aussi sec.


alitokmen
Think ®

Messages : 3 687
Inscrit le 19/09/02
Ville : Grenoble, France || Ankara, Turquie
Non connecté
  Posté le 25 octobre 2003 - 19 h 48 m 41 s

Le 25/10/2003 à 14h56 , iraysyvalo a écrit:

Put**, j'avais rien capte ....

En fait c'est une interface pour n'importe quel FTP ton truc .. j'pensais que c'etait seulement pour rentrer chez toi :Pt1cable:

J'ai vraiment fume j'crois, j'ai rien compris a ce que tu as dit, mea culpa !


ah non, c pr ts les FTPs!! :D

pa grav.... et moi g faim je vais aller manger



S. Ali Tokmen
http://ali.tokmen.com
http://contact.ali.tokmen.com


Petit_PimoOosE
rsqrtps & pshufb

Messages : 4 617
Inscrit le 15/06/03
Ville : Montréal
Non connecté
  Posté le 25 octobre 2003 - 20 h 34 m 15 s


EDIT 6: le script est maintenant parfaitement TRILINGUE :D



beuh :'-(



Huile de fraise.

1,2,3,4,5,6 | Suivant
Page genérée en 1.3313 secondes par RahForum 2.0 | Gzip off |  Stats |  Metaforums |  RSS
© 2004 Cerbere Systems.
Prix Matériel Informatique | Informatique Lyon | Informatique Grenoble | Informatique Annecy | Informatique Marseille | Informatique Bordeaux | Forum Informatique
ADSL |Actualité ADSL | e-commerce | Commande Au Volant
Creative Commons
Message Boards and Forums Directory